Why it hurts:
In a fast-moving market like San Jose, you can’t afford to wait until you find “the one” before getting your financing in order. Without a pre-approval, you risk losing out to buyers who come in ready to make a clean offer.
What to do instead:
Get pre-approved before you start house hunting
Understand your loan limits and monthly payment comfort zone
Work with a local lender familiar with Bay Area timelines and nuances
Tip: Sellers favor buyers with pre-approval letters—it shows you're serious and ready to close fast.
Why it hurts:
Your down payment is just the beginning. Closing costs, property taxes, insurance, inspections, and potential repairs can quickly add up—especially in older San Jose homes.
What to do instead:
Budget an extra 2–4% of the purchase price for closing costs
Ask your agent for an estimated buyer’s net sheet
Factor in supplemental property tax bills and Mello-Roos if applicable

Why it hurts:
Even a perfect house can be a poor fit if it’s in a neighborhood that doesn’t match your lifestyle, commute, or school preferences.
What to do instead:
Drive the neighborhood at different times of day
Consider commute routes, local schools, and walkability
Research community plans or upcoming developments
In Evergreen Hills or Silver Creek, for example, the right side of a street can put you in a different school zone or tax district—and that matters.
Why it hurts:
To win bidding wars, some buyers waive contingencies (like inspections or appraisals) without understanding the risk. This can leave you on the hook for expensive repairs or appraisal shortfalls.
What to do instead:
Use contingency timelines strategically—not just as deal-breakers, but as negotiation tools
Get a pre-inspection or review seller disclosures before waiving anything
Work with an agent who can help you structure competitive but safe offers
